> Thought, I would like to ask (albeit of topic for this bug) why po4a
> cannot simply process all XML dialects. Why does it need to know the
> schema to translate?

Well, the Xml module is quite generic, but needs to be configured. This is
what the Docbook module does. If you have a look at
/usr/share/perl5/Locale/Po4a/Docbook.pm, you will mostly notice
collections of tags.

If you mean that these collections of tags can be derived from an XML
DTD/schema, this is maybe true, but no work was done in that direction
at this time (that would be nice).
